
Quality Inspection & Packaging - MB - 6 Month FTC - 2134
What is the job?
As part of the MB Inspect and Pack Team you will be very much ‘hands on’ in this physical role, working as part of the production team, expressing a can-do attitude and eye for quality. You will be trained to operate within a wide range of processes and equipment, identifying opportunities to improve product quality and production output. Candidates will also be fully trained to support other areas as required, namely the assembly of Vibration Isolation Systems and Accessories Assembly.
Working Hours: Monday to Thursday 2:35pm to 11:05pm and Fridays 1:05pm to 8:05pm
Department: MB’s Tables
Interview process: 2 stage process following shortlisting – First stage: 30 minute Teams interview; Second stage: Onsite 1 hour interview
What we would like you to do/ to see…
· Inspection and testing, correcting any issues where possible and packing ready for shipment
· Accurate kitting of the component parts, maintaining high levels of component stock accuracy
· Correct interpretation of work order and assembly instructions
· Working within an allocated team to achieve scheduled manufacturing targets
· Accurate processing of all associated paperwork
· Demonstrate a willingness to support Team Leaders in the development and implementation of workplace initiatives, including but not limited to cross-training and development programmes
· Support and drive problem solving and quality/performance improvement
· Willingness to learn and support in other assembly and inspection roles within the Tables Business Unit
Who we are?
Thorlabs is a global, industry leading optical technologies company. We are experts in the design and manufacture or a range of innovative photonics products. We use these products in manufacturing and research, from fibre optics to piezo motors. We are the gold standard with optics laboratories worldwide. There are now 22 facilities across the world in 9 countries. Here in Ely, we are responsible for the Motion Control and Optical Tables product line.
